Why VR/AR is Transforming Education in 2024
VR and AR technologies are reshaping the educational landscape by enabling interactive, immersive, and personalized learning experiences. Here are some reasons why these technologies are vital for 21st-century education:
- Enhanced Engagement: Immersive environments motivate students by making abstract concepts tangible and exciting.
- Active Learning: VR/AR encourages hands-on problem-solving, exploration, and collaboration.
- Inclusive Education: Adaptive scenarios can cater to diverse learning styles and needs.
- Real-world Simulations: From virtual science labs to historic recreations,students gain practical skills in a safe,controlled environment.
- Remote accessibility: Virtual classrooms allow educators to bridge geographical gaps, making quality education more universally accessible.
Challenges Teachers face with VR/AR Integration
Despite the potential, many educators encounter notable hurdles when introducing VR/AR in their teaching practice:
- Lack of Familiarity: Many teachers feel unprepared to use or troubleshoot VR/AR devices and apps.
- Time Constraints: Curriculum demands can make it tough to invest time in mastering new tools.
- Limited Resources: Schools may have budgetary or technical limitations.
- Content Relevance: Not all VR/AR content aligns with curriculum goals.
- Classroom Management: Facilitating immersive experiences while maintaining student focus requires specialized techniques.
These challenges underscore the necessity of robust, ongoing teacher training programs in 2024 and beyond.
Key Features of Effective VR/AR Teacher Training Programs
Preparing educators to lead immersive classrooms requires a thoughtful, structured approach. the most successful VR/AR teacher training programs in 2024 offer these essential components:
- Hands-On Experience: Real-time practice with headsets, AR-enabled devices, and platforms is vital for building confidence.
- Peer Collaboration: Learning through collaboration, sharing successes and challenges, accelerates mastery.
- Curriculum Integration: Guidance on aligning VR/AR activities with teaching objectives ensures technology supports,rather then distracts from,lesson goals.
- technical Troubleshooting Skills: Educators are prepared to address common hardware, software, and connectivity issues.
- Ongoing Support: Access to resources, mentorship, and updates on evolving VR/AR trends keeps teachers empowered.
- Assessment Strategies: Training includes methods to measure student outcomes in virtual and augmented environments.
Effective Teacher Training Strategies for VR/AR Mastery in 2024
What specific strategies drive success in professional development for VR/AR in education? Here are actionable, research-backed approaches:
1. Immersive Workshops & Microlearning
Organize regular, immersive workshops where teachers experience VR/AR as learners before leading their own lessons. Microlearning modules—short,focused training sessions—keep knowledge fresh and manageable.
2. Mentorship and Coaching
Pair novice VR/AR users with experienced mentors. Ongoing coaching accelerates proficiency and boosts teacher confidence in adopting new technologies.
3. Collaborative Communities of Practice
Facilitate online and in-person communities where educators share resources, lesson plans, and classroom management strategies for VR/AR implementation.
4. just-In-Time Learning Resources
Provide on-demand video tutorials, troubleshooting guides, and quick-reference materials. Teachers benefit from support when and where they need it.
5. Game-Based Professional Development
Use gamification to make VR/AR teacher training more engaging. Points, badges, and leaderboards can increase participation and motivation.
6. Scenario-based Assessment
Structure assessments around real classroom scenarios, allowing teachers to practice responses and reflect on best practices within the VR/AR context.

Practical Tips for Schools Planning VR/AR Teacher Training
- Start Small: Pilot new VR/AR initiatives with a core group before scaling up school-wide.
- Connect with Vendors: Work closely with technology vendors for product training and troubleshooting support.
- Prioritize Accessibility: Ensure training materials are accessible to teachers of varying technical skill levels and provide accommodations as needed.
- Evaluate and Adapt: Regularly assess the effectiveness of training and solicit teacher feedback to inform future sessions.
- Celebrate Successes: Highlight exemplary teachers and innovative lessons to inspire wider adoption.
